    Abstract: A simplified structure for a wing skin and wing box wherein the internal surface (2) of an aircraft wing skin panel (1) in the wing box includes a multiplicity of strips (3), each strip being associated with a stringer. The strips (3) have different gradients in the span-wise direction S, which is the direction in which the strips extend. The surface of each strip is, in the chord-wise direction C, parallel to the external surface (5). At a junction, at which a rib meets a stringer, the interior surface (2) has an area (4a) that is parallel to the exterior surface (5), such that the rib and stringer at that junction may be simply attached to the wing skin panel (1).

    Abstract: An air spring suspension damper assembly includes a first housing and a second housing which telescope relative to each other. An actuating member, such as a cable, is connected to a height leveling valve contained in one of the housings and is attached to the other housing. The actuating member moves a member, such as a rotating cam, a rotating valve plate and/or a rotating valve, such that changes in suspension height rotate the member. Rotation of the member selectively opens inlet and exhaust flow paths to control air pressure in the damper assembly and to maintain air suspension height at a predetermined height.

    Abstract: A method and composition for distinguishing native hydrocarbons in a formation from oil-based drilling fluid with nuclear magnetic resonance (NMR) is provided so that NMR may be used in analyzing formation fluids from boreholes drilled with oil-based drilling fluids. In the method, the drilling fluid is doped with oil solubilized paramagnetic species before or during drilling of the borehole. The paramagnetic species cause a shift in the T1 and T2 NMR response of the drilling fluid.
